VI trade delegation hosted to luncheon by Society of Indian Law Firms
Hosted at The LaLit, New Dehli, the reception, luncheon and gifts left a lasting impression of the grace of the people and professionalism of the organisation, the Office of the Premier reported today, Tuesday, August 25, 2026.
“The Premier of the Virgin Islands expresses his deep appreciation to the Society of Indian Law Firms for the invitation to and for hosting a luncheon in honour of the inaugural Trade Mission to India.
“The Premier appreciates the thoughtfulness and detail of each gift and the programme of the day,” the Office of the Premier stated.
VI delegation
The VI delegation currently in India includes Premier and Minister of Finance, Dr the Hon Natalio D. Wheatley (R7); Hon Lorna G. Smith, OBE (AL), Junior Minister for Financial Services and Economic Development; Mr Kenneth B. Baker, CEO/Managing Director, BVI Financial Services Commission; Ms Dwynel D. Davis, Acting Director, International Affairs Secretariat; Ms Ayana I. Glasgow, Director of Financial Services; Mr Kareem Nelson-Hull, Acting Director of Communications; Dr Ricardo L. Wheatley, Director of BVI Hong Kong Office; Ms Siobhan M. Flax Associate Director, BVI Hong Kong Office; Mr Rhodni A. Skelton, Director of Marketing and Business Development, BVI Finance; Ms Xyrah Wheatley, Private Secretary to the Junior Minister of Financial Services and Economic Development; Ms Kyla K. Forbes, Analyst/Political Economy Officer, BVI Hong Kong Office; and Mr Ronn A. Grant, Analyst/Political Economy Officer, BVI Hong Kong Office.
The team also includes private sector delegates.
The trade mission runs from August 24 to 31, 2026.
